First and foremost we encourage the use of RF where possible, if you find yourself in the Costa Blanca region of Spain and licenced, you'll be able to talk on one of our RadioX attended Gateways..​​​​​​​​​​

Location
Frequency
Tx & Rx Tone
JAVEA
145.2375
110.9
LA ALCORAIA
145.2375
110.9
TORREVIEJA
145.2375
110.9

If not within one of our coverage areas no problem, you can still join the RadioX Network using one of these other modes....

Mode
TG
ALLSTAR
52375
ECHOLINK
EA5JAV-R
YSF
52375 or ES-RADIOX
WIRES-X
06687 or RADIOX
DMR (TGIF)
RADIOX
PEANUT
YSF52375
HAMSHACK HOTLINE
94186
HAMSOVERIP
25014

All our gateways and modes are connected with each other so you can reach one person or group regardles of whatever mode they might be using, this allows you more time to talk, experiment, play radio and have fun.

We kindly like to remind everyone to please...

​

  • Keep overs to under 180 seconds to avoid nodes from timing out

  • Use Narrow Band when using Gateways

  • Leave a 5 second pause between overs to allow connected systems to synchronise

  • Do not connect our systems to large nodes or hubs without asking first

  • Radio should be borderless, please be mindful of who may be listening so keep views on e.g. politics to a minimum
